ORIGINAL STORY: Instagram is down right now for thousands of users.

The popular social media and photo sharing service hit trouble at around 1.15pm today with both the app and website seemingly not working.

There’s now thousands of reports across the UK, USA and many parts of Europe.

Independent website monitor, Down Detector, is showing a surge of issues with thousands of Instagram fans currently unable to access or use the app.

Down Detector is an independent website which tracks social mentions around certain topics to detect outages across the globe.

It appears many users are seeing the error “couldn’t refresh feed” when trying to access the app.

The issue comes as Facebook also appears to be suffering from a network outage with thousands of reports also suggesting the popular social network is suffering from a major outage.

Instagram and Facebook have both been hit by numerous outages in the past few months with Messenger going offline just last night.

Users of Instagram had trouble accessing the app in September and then again last month.

There’s no word on what is causing today’s outage.
